At the 2022 4-H Awards Ceremony the 2022 Friends of 4-H Award winners were announced.
Where do we begin to honor these two recipients? They gave countless hours to the 4-H program and many different ways. They both are no longer with us and are dearly missed.
The first recipient was a 4-H Advisor for 13 years. He loved being a 4-H advisor and helping the youth in Swine Time 4-H Club. Anthony always made us laugh when he would come in the office. He left his legacy by passing his love for the 4-H program to his daughters. Following in his footsteps, Ashley is a current 4-H advisor for Swine Time. He loved and enjoyed being a husband and dad of two girls.
It is with pride we honor Anthony Taylor as a Friend of 4-H. Accepting on behalf of Anthony Taylor is his wife, Deanna Taylor, and daughters, Ashley Beatty and Emily Taylor.
• The second recipient was a 4-H Advisor for six years. She loved volunteering with 4-H and being an advisor with the Lynchburg Guys and Gals 4-H Club. She shared that love of 4-H with her husband and now her daughter, Jenny, is carrying on her legacy of being a 4-H volunteer. She dearly loved bringing her family into the office to ask lots of questions about the 4-H program. If they weren’t with her, she would talk about her family and the love she had for her four daughters and husband.
It with pride we honor Staci Knope as a Friend of 4-H. Accepting on behalf of Staci Knope is her husband, Andy Knope, and their daughters, Catherine, Jenny, JoAnna and Megan.
